Mahindra 3-door vs 5-door Thar – Exterior and Interior
The front design of the 5-door will be the same as the 3-door version, and could tweaked it slightly for an aggressive mean look. At the front, the Thar has a round headlamps with six vertical bars on the grille, the front bumper is made of hard plastic, and flat bonnet. From the side, well, it has an extra door on both sides with square windows, step-up side plate, and 18-inch alloy wheels, and a single-pane sunroof on top which is not present in the 3-door version as it’s got hard-top, and soft-top roof that can be removed as well. However, the 5-door version Thar will not have the option to remove the roof, therefore, Mahindra is adding single-pane sunroof to make up for it and to get the aiery feeling in the 5-door version Thar as well.
From the inside, the 3-door Thar has a 7-inch infotainment system which really looks outdated and does not blend with the dashboard design of the Thar. So, to stay updated, Mahindra could add the 8-inch infotainment system which will be the same as the one in Scorpio-N with updated UI and refreshed. In the back seats, the 3-door versions is split in 50:50 ratio and less space was there and was less comfy. However, in the 5-door Thar, it will have more room in the back to give better space and comfort as the seats will be split in 60:40 ratio.
The boot space of 3-door Thar is relatively very small, and very few things can be stored. In the 5-door it will a much bigger boot to place your suitcases, or other equipments.
Mahindra 3-door vs 5-door Thar – Engine Specifications
| Engine | 1.5-litre turbo diesel | 2.2-litre turbo diesel | 2.0-litre turbo petrol |
| Displacement | 1497cc | 2184cc | 1997cc |
| Power | 116.93 bhp | 130 bhp | 128.22 bhp |
| Torque | 300 Nm | 300 Nm | 300 Nm – MT 320 Nm – AT |
| Transmission Type | 6-speed MT | 6-speed MT, 6-speed AT | 6-speed MT, 6-speed AT |
The 3-door Mahindra Thar has 2 turbo diesel and 1 turbo petrol powertrains. The 1.5-litre turbo diesel that puts out 116.93 bhp and 300 Nm of torque paired to a 6-speed Manual Only Gearbox. Then there is the 2.2-litre turbo diesel engine that produces 130 bhp and 300 Nm of torque mated to a 6-speed Manual and 6-speed Torque Converter Automatic Gearbox. And then, the 2.0-litre turbo petrol engine produces 128.21 bhp and 300 Nm of torque in 6-speed Manual Gearbox and 320 Nm of torque in 6-speed Torque Converter Automatic gearbox. Mahindra 3-door vs 5-door Thar – Features, Price, and Launch
When it comes to features, the 3-door Thar has 7-inch infotainment system, wired Android Auto/Apple CarPlay, 6-speaker sound system, height adjustable driver seat, fabric seats upholstery, two airbags, 18-inch alloy wheels, reverse-parking camera with rear sensors, hill assist, hill descent control, traction control, and Front Disc Brakes. However, the 5-door version will lot of new and better features such as 8-inch infotainment system, Limited Slip Differential, Semi-Digital instrument cluster which could be same as the one in Scorpio-N, six airbags, Disc Brakes for all 4 wheels, 18-inch alloy wheels, LED headlamps, single-pane sunroof, and many more.
The Mahindra Thar 3-door is currently sold at a price of Rs. 10.54 lakh for the entry-level variant and Rs. 16.78 lakh for the top variant. The 5-door Thar will be a pricier than the 3-door version, and could be around Rs. 15 lakh.
